A brand-new indoor skatepark in Cornwall is set to unveil its state-of-the-art facilities for the first time today.

TR7 Indoor Skatepark CIC will officially open the doors to its new base on Saturday, April 6.

Designed by renowned skatepark architect Trevor Johnston, the 370sq ft park offers an array of elements for skateboarders of all skill levels.

The skatepark, situated near Roche, continues the endeavours of co-founders Martina and Chaz Merryweather.

Following their successful establishment in Newquay, they have continued to expand their operation.

The Merryweathers have constructed a place where individuals from varying backgrounds, including those with learning difficulties and members of the LGBTQ+ community, can come together.

Among the many features of the park, a mini ramp, rails, ledges, hips and an open area for novices.

The innovative harness and rope system, highly popular and successful in their Newquay skatepark, is making a comeback.

This unique feature is designed to make learning to skate risk-free and fun for all.

The Grand Opening Event is set to begin at 12pm today and carry on until 7pm.

Live DJs and professional skaters will be showcasing their skills with performances from 5pm.

Tickets can be purchased on the day - £3 for spectators and £8 for participants.

Skaters' tickets will also include a raffle ticket for a special draw run by Crowdfunder UK, supporting the skatepark's community initiatives.

The Merryweathers have spoken of their gratitude towards the accomplishment, stating that it was the product of community and crowdfunding support, Cornwall Council's Community Levelling Up Programme and numerous other parties.

The skatepark also provides a spectator area, catering to both performers and observers.

A sense of community is the driving force behind the park’s existence.

The park is conveniently located near Roche train station and the A30, making it easily accessible.
